Prep Time: 2 Minutes Cook Time: 4 Minutes |
Ready In: 6 Minutes Servings: 6 |
|
A pre-meal appetiser or a snack for those who like a bit of bite! Curry powder can be used in place of the chilli powder. Feel free to add more chilli if you can handle heat. Ingredients:
1 tablespoon vegetable oil |
1 cup rice bubbles |
1 cup sultana |
125 g salted peanuts |
125 g salted cashews |
1/8 teaspoon chili powder (a pinch) |
Directions:
1. Heat the oil in a pan, add the rice bubbles and cook for 1 minute. 2. Stir in the sultanas and nuts. Cook for a further 2 minutes over a medium heat, stiring constantly. 3. Remove from the heat, but while the pan is still hot add in the chilli powder and stir through. 4. Cool in the pan and store in an airtight container. |
